QTTabBar

QTTabBar enhances Windows Explorer with essential features like multi-pane views, extensive tabbed browsing, and advanced customization options, transforming the default file manager into a powerful, user-friendly tool. It offers improved navigation, organization, and file handling capabilities, making daily file operations significantly more efficient. by Quizo

Ghost Commander

Ghost Commander is a powerful and versatile dual-pane file manager for Android, offering advanced features like FTP, WebDAV, Box, and Dropbox support, root access, batch operations, and extensive customization options for efficient file management on mobile devices.

QTTabBar

QTTabBar

Analysis & Comparison

Advantages

Significantly enhances Windows Explorer with tabbed and multi-pane browsing.
Extremely customizable to fit individual workflows.
Seamlessly integrates without replacing native Explorer.
Includes valuable extra features like file preview and batch operations.
Available as a portable version.

Limitations

Extensive configuration options can be overwhelming for new users.
Settings interface is functional but could be more modern.
Reliance on Windows Explorer means potential compatibility with other extensions must be considered.
Ghost Commander

Ghost Commander

Analysis & Comparison

Advantages

Efficient dual-pane interface for easy file manipulation.
Excellent support for FTP, WebDAV, Box, and Dropbox.
Powerful Root Explorer functionality for rooted devices.
High degree of customization options for tailored workflow.
Ad-free experience.
Supports batch file renaming.

Limitations

Interface may appear less modern compared to some newer file managers.
Initial learning curve for users unfamiliar with dual-pane managers.
